Sublime Linux下scanf函数使用指南
sublime linux scanf

首页 2025-01-05 00:28:25



探索Sublime Text在Linux环境下的强大:以`scanf`函数为例的深度编程体验 在编程的广阔天地里,选择一款合适的编辑器或集成开发环境(IDE)是每位开发者踏上编码之旅的首要步骤

    而在Linux这一开放而强大的操作系统平台上,Sublime Text以其优雅的设计、高效的性能和丰富的插件生态,成为了众多程序员的挚爱

    今天,我们将聚焦于Sublime Text在Linux环境下的使用,特别是通过解析C语言中常用的`scanf`函数,来展示其作为编程工具的卓越之处

     Sublime Text:Linux下的编程瑰宝 Sublime Text,自诞生以来便以其流畅的用户体验和强大的文本处理能力赢得了广泛赞誉

    在Linux系统上,它同样展现出了非凡的适应性和效率

    不同于一些重量级的IDE,Sublime Text以其轻量级著称,启动迅速,资源占用低,这对于需要在多个项目间快速切换的开发者来说,无疑是一大福音

    同时,其高度可定制的界面和强大的快捷键系统,让每一位用户都能根据自己的习惯打造出独一无二的编程环境

     `scanf`函数:C语言中的输入神器 在深入探讨Sublime Text在Linux上的使用之前,让我们先简要回顾一下C语言中的`scanf`函数

    作为标准输入输出库`    它是c语言初学者接触到的第一个重要输入函数,也是理解后续更高级输入="" 输出机制的基础

    ="" `scanf`的基本语法如下:="" int="" scanf(constchar="" format,="" ...);="" 其中,`format`是一个格式字符串,指定了后续参数的类型和数量

    例如,`%d="" %f`表示期望输入一个整数和一个浮点数

    随后的`...`表示可变数量的参数,这些参数必须是指向存储输入数据的变量的指针

    ="" sublime="" text中的c语言编程实践="" 现在,让我们将注意力转向sublime="" text,看看它是如何助力我们在linux环境下高效编写c语言代码的,特别是处理`scanf`函数时

    ="" 1.="" 安装与配置="" 首先,确保你的linux系统上已经安装了sublime="" text

    如果没有,可以通过官方网站下载适用于linux的安装包,并按照指示进行安装

    安装完成后,启动sublime="" text,开始我们的配置之旅

    ="" text的强大之处在于其丰富的插件支持

    为了提升c语言开发的效率,推荐安装几个关键的插件:="" -="" package="" control:这是安装其他插件的必备工具,通过快捷键`ctrl+shift+p`打开命令面板,输入`install="" control`即可安装

    ="" sublimeclang:提供c="" c++语法高亮、代码补全和错误检查功能,极大地提升了编码体验

    ="" anaconda(可选):如果你还涉足python编程,anaconda插件将是一个不错的选择,但此处我们主要关注c语言

    ="" 2.="" 编写c代码="" 安装好必要的插件后,我们可以开始编写c语言代码了

    新建一个文件,保存为`.c`后缀,比如`scanf_example.c`

    在这个文件中,我们将实现一个简单的程序,使用`scanf`函数从用户那里读取一个整数和一个浮点数,并打印出来

    ="" include="" int main() { int num; float price; printf(请输入一个整数和一个浮点数(用空格分隔):); scanf(%d %f, &num, &price); printf(你输入的整数是:%d , num); printf(你输入的浮点数是:%.2fn,price); return 0; } 3. 使用Sublime Text的特性 在编写上述代码的过程中,Sublime Text的几个特性将显著提升你的编程效率: - 语法高亮:Sublime Text自动识别C语言语法,为关键字、变量、字符串等提供不同颜色的高亮显示,使代码更加清晰易读

     - 自动补全:借助SublimeClang插件,当你开始输入函数名或变量名时,Sublime Text会提供可能的补全选项,减少拼写错误,提高编码速度

     - 即时错误检查:SublimeClang还能在编写过程中实时检查代码中的语法错误和潜在问题,通过下划线或气泡提示的方式告知你,帮助你及时修正

     - 多行编辑:Sublime Text支持多光标操作,你可以同时编辑文件中的多个位置,极大地提高了修改和重构代码的效率

     - 终端集成:虽然Sublime Text本身不提供内置终端,但你可以通过配置外部终端(如gnome-terminal或xterm)的快捷键,轻松地在Sublime Text中运行和调试你的C程序

     4. 编译与运行 编写完代码后,下一步是编译和运行

    在Linux系统上,你可以使用GCC编译器来完成这项任务

    打开终端,导航到你的C文件所在的目录,运行以下命令: gcc -o scanf_examplescanf_example.c ./scanf_example 这将编译你的代码并生成一个名为`scanf_example`的可执行文件,随后运行该文件,你将看到程序的输出

     总结 通过上述实践,我们不难发现,Sublime Text在Linux环境下为C语言开发者提供了一个高效、灵活且强大的编程平台

    从基础的语法高亮、自动补全到高级的错误检查和多行编辑,Sublime Text以其丰富的功能和卓越的性能,满足了从初学者到专业开发者的多样化需求

    特别是在处理像`scanf`这样的基本输入输出函数时,Su

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道